Prep Your Walls:

Proper preparation is key to achieving a smooth and flawless paint job. Start by cleaning the walls thoroughly with a damp cloth to remove any dust, dirt, or grease. Next, fill in any holes or cracks with spackle and sand them down once dry. Finally, use painter’s tape to protect trim, windows, and other areas you do not want to get paint on.

Choose the Right Tools:

Using the right tools can significantly impact the speed and quality of your painting project. Invest in high-quality brushes, rollers, and paint trays to make the application process smoother. Consider using a paint sprayer for larger areas to save time and achieve a more even finish.

Choose the Right Time to Paint:

Temperature and humidity can affect the drying time of paint, so make sure to choose a day with moderate weather conditions. It is also recommended to paint during daylight hours for better visibility and accuracy.

Start from Top to Bottom:

To prevent drips and smudges, it is best to begin painting from the top of the wall and gradually work your way down. This approach not only safeguards against accidental contact with freshly painted areas but also ensures a smooth and flawless finish.

Use a Primer:

Although it may seem like an extra step, using a primer can actually save you time and money in the long run. A good quality primer will help the paint adhere better, cover imperfections, and reduce the number of coats needed for full coverage.

Mix Cans of Paint:

To ensure a consistent color throughout the room, mix all your cans of paint in a large bucket before starting. This will also prevent any slight variations in shade due to differences in batches.

Don’t Forget the Ceiling:

While focusing on walls, it can be easy to overlook the ceiling. However, giving it a fresh coat of paint can make a significant difference in the overall appearance of your room. For a more convenient application, utilize a roller equipped with an extension pole.

Avoid Lap Marks:

To achieve a flawless finish without any noticeable lap marks, it is crucial to maintain a wet edge while using a roller. This can be done by overlapping each stroke slightly. By doing so, you ensure that the paint doesn’t dry too quickly, which could result in visible lines or uneven coverage. So, take your time, be patient, and pay attention to this important technique to achieve a smooth and professional-looking paint job.

Wrap Brushes and Rollers in Plastic Wrap:

To prevent your brushes and rollers from drying out between coats, a helpful tip is to tightly wrap them in plastic wrap or aluminum foil. By doing so, you create a protective barrier that retains moisture, keeping your brushes and rollers in optimal condition for future use. This simple practice ensures that your tools remain ready and effective, allowing you to achieve smooth and professional results with every application.

Keep Wet Edges:

When you’re painting with a brush, it’s important to use long and smooth strokes in one consistent direction. This technique will help create a seamless and professional-looking finish. Additionally, make sure to keep the edges of the painted area wet at all times. This will allow you to blend the brushstrokes more effectively, resulting in a smoother and more cohesive overall appearance. Choose the Right Finish:

Choosing the right sheen for your paint can make a big impact on the overall look and feel of the room. Flat or matte finishes are typically used for walls, while semi-gloss or gloss finishes are best for trim and doors.
